The poll campaigning in Mumbai has reached its last and the political parties have intensified their campaigns. To woo voters from all castes the Congress has roped in Shabana Azmi and Shatrughan Sinha for poll campaigning.
According to Maharashtra Times, Shatrughan Sinha will be campaigning for Congress’s candidate from Mumbai North-west Sanjay Nirupam. Dissident BJP MP Shatrughan Sinha recently joined the Congress. In the meanwhile, actress Shabana Azmi in a recent poll rally of Urmila Matondkar said to vote to for her (Urmila Matondkar) in order to save the constitution.
Congress fielded the actor-turned-politician as its Lok Sabha poll candidate from Bihar’s Patna Sahib Lok Sabha constituency against Union Minister Ravi Shankar Prasad. Lok Sabha elections to 48 seats in the state are being held in four phases. Polling for the first two phases was held on April 11 and 18 in seven and 10 seats, respectively. Voting for the fourth phase in 17 constituencies will be held on April 29 and the vote count will be held on May 23.
